General Summary of Position:
The Department of Mechanical Engineering at the University of Massachusetts Lowell invites applications for Adjunct Professors (who teach 1-2 courses per semester). The successful candidates will be expected to assist in teaching a range of classes that may include: ENGN 2050 Statics; MECH2010 Computer Aided Design; MECH 3110 Applied Strengths of Materials; MECH 3020 I&M Laboratory; MECH 3220 Control of Mechanical Systems; MECH 4030 Thermal Fluids Laboratory; MECH 4230 Capstone; MECH 4250 Design of Machine Elements; MECH 4410 Thermo-Fluid Applications; MECH 4510 Dynamic Systems Analysis; MECH 4730 Design Theory and Constraints.

Minimum Qualifications (Required):
- Applicants must have earned an MS degree in mechanical engineering, or closely related disciplines to be considered
Additional Considerations:
- College-level teaching experience
- Excellent interpersonal skills and ability to speak and write English clearly
- Ability to work effectively with students, faculty and diverse populations
